First Nations languages need protection: prof. [Andrea Bear-Nicholas] | CBC

Posted by ac on September 3rd, 2010

“Bear Nicholas said she’d like the provincial government to introduce a program called mother-tongue medium (MTM) education, which has been used in other parts of the world so indignenous languages are not lost forever.

The First Nations language expert said this change would bring the provincial government into compliance with international linguistic rights standards, “which are routinely violated in Canada where First Nations children are concerned.”

Not only would this policy change help young people keep their languages, she said it would ameliorate other social problems.

“In the first place, it could avoid the expense and effort involved in addressing the poverty in First Nations communities associated with high dropout rates,” Bear Nicholas said.

“These include such social and financial costs as welfare, addictions, suicide, incarceration, and poor health. As one analyst has put it, it would cost far less to provide a private tutor in the mother-tongue to a child for nine years than it would cost to keep a person in prison for one year.”"
